About the Role
Ikwezi Mining (Pty) Ltd is seeking a skilled IT Support Technician to join our team. As an IT Support Technician, you will be responsible for providing technical support to users, diagnosing and resolving hardware, software, and network issues, and ensuring the smooth operation of our IT systems.
Key Responsibilities
- Provide technical support to users via phone, email, remote tools, or in person
- Diagnose and resolve hardware, software, and network issues
- Install, configure, and maintain desktop computers, laptops, printers, and mobile devices
- Manage user accounts, permissions, and password resets (e.g., Active Directory)
- Troubleshoot operating systems such as Microsoft Windows and basic issues with Microsoft 365 applications
- Perform software installations, updates, and patches
- Support basic networking issues (Wi-Fi connectivity, IP configuration, VPN access)
- Escalate unresolved issues to Level 2/Level 3 teams when necessary
- Document incidents and resolutions in the IT service management system
- Maintain IT asset inventory and assist with equipment setup for new employees
- Follow IT security and compliance procedures
Requirements
- Diploma or Degree in Information Technology, Computer Science, or related field
- CompTIA A+
- CompTIA Network+
- Microsoft Certified: Desktop Administration
- 1–3 years of experience in IT helpdesk or technical support
- Knowledge of:
- Microsoft Windows operating systems
- Microsoft 365 / Microsoft Office applications
- Basic networking (TCP/IP, DNS, DHCP)
- Remote support tools
- IT ticketing systems
- Familiarity with Active Directory user management
- Strong problem-solving and communication skills
- Ability to work under pressure and manage multiple support requests
